    The Oura fitness ring is a very insightful little device. I think what it helped me with most is my sleep and recovery tracking. It has learned my rhythm over use each day, recommended bed times and provided details about my sleep efficiency, restlessness, recovery etc. I find that when I wake up the sleep score and recovery scores are in line with how I feel. It helps me take it easier on days following poor sleep and pushing harder on days where I get good sleep. It’s handy to have metrics on sleep that provide clarity on how I feel each day. I’d say that’s one of the most useful features. From a comfort standpoint, this is where I’m taking a start away. The ring is kind of chunky. You never forget that you’re wearing a ring. Especially if you wear it on either your ring or middle finger, it will be pushing against your other fingers. I’d suggest wearing it on the index finger as is recommended, though I didn’t particularly like wearing the rings from the sizing kit on my index finger. Along with comfort, if you are wearing this ring while working out, it gets in the way of pulling movements. The ring digs into your hand and causes some wicked callouses and general pain/soreness. Pressing movements aren’t bad though. If you have a tendency to play with your ring, there is a notch on the bottom that indicates how the ring should be oriented, I can’t help but press on this with my thumb, then use it to rotate around, it’s begging to be fidgeted with. From a durability standpoint, I am already starting to notice some scratches in the finish. (Stealth color - dark grey/black) these scratches are located on the bottom of the ring, probably from the gnurling on the bar. The charger works well and charges fast, the battery lasts a really long time. If you take it off during showers, it generally stays topped off and ready to go. All in all, I like the insightful features along with the classic handsome styling. It definitely beats the older style with the large flat spot.

    First time Oura Ring user here but longtime wearer of heath tracking devices. I’ve known about Oura Ring for years but only now was motivated to try one. Simply put, I presumed, at best, it just duplicated my smart watch’s data. Recently though I developed an interest in tracking sleep data to improving my sleep. Problem was wearing a watch to bed is uncomfortable. Secondarily, there are occasions where I ditch my smart watch for a dress watch. The result is I look sharp but create a data gap for that evening and what good is data if it’s incomplete. A ring solves both of these problems so I decided to give Oura Ring 4 a test. OURA APP & MY EXPERIENCE USING IT I’ve only worn the Oura Ring 4 for a few days now but it’s already apparent to me it’s a great companion, not a competitor, to my Apple Watch as I thought it would be. In fact, it integrates with Apple Health and Strava to fine tune its performance boosting and wellbeing suggestions. Of course, whether to share all or part of your data with 3rd parties is only an option. It certainly offers excellent advice and insight either way. What I’ve realized wearing the Oura Ring 4 is that while it’s frequently portrayed as a “fitness tracker,” that’s a misnomer. I see it as a holistic wellbeing tracker with an emphasis on sleep quality. It goals it to give you information and awareness of what the body is saying to improve one’s overall health rather than to, say, boost athletic performance. If you track your athletic efforts a watch is still necessary for real-time information like pace, stride, heart rate zone. The ring doesn’t have GPS so it can’t even record your route without help from your phone. Where the Oura 4 Ring excels over smart watches is how it aggregates fitness activity with daily activity and sleep for a comprehensive picture of your wellbeing. It then explains its graphs and numbers and suggests how to improve or maintain. My watch collects and displays a lot of the same data but it does a poor job of telling me what to do with the information to make meaningful improvements to my life. That brings me to the Oura app. It’s replete with insightful information and is by far the best health data app I’ve ever used because it does explain (like I was five) what it all means. Concepts like sleep heart rate variability can be muddy but the app illustrates what a certain pattern means to your sleeping effectiveness, both for a specific night and long-term trends in an actionable way. I’ve worn sports and smart watches for years but only the Oura app showed me how my evening runs, not far from bedtime, might be interfering with getting quality sleep so I’ve started to run earlier. And I’ve only been using the ring for a few days so lots more for me to discover. This is just one instance of the app’s usefulness. It’s so data rich there is no way I could touch on every data point offered. But the key areas are daily “readiness,” “activity,” “heart rate” (including stress), and the aforementioned “sleep.” The app uses all of these to alert me when it’s time to go all out or take a beat and to forecast wellness issues. For example, it constantly monitors your heart rate and displays in a graph making it easy to discern between a trend and a one-off event or having to wade through a bunch of numbers. But there is a catch, or more accurately a cost. All this detailed knowledge is only available with a $5.99/mo. subscription. Non-subscribers only get general scores for the above categories which severely limits the ring’s usefulness. I detest how everything has gone subscription model and I do my best to avoid them. But $6/mo. for a deeper level of advice and knowledge about my health is digestible even if the ring itself is pricey. When I ask myself if I’d rather have an extra $6 each month or this information, Oura wins ever time. THE RING The Oura 4 ring itself, to me, is the first version that looks and feels more like jewelry than a tracker. Unlike previous models it’s all titanium and the sensors are flusher to the interior. There are a couple sand-sized bumps on the interior, but I don’t feel them wearing the ring. Oura says it’s water resistant. I’m not going to test that but I’ve had no problems when hand washing. The build-quality feels solid, and its slim silhouette (at least compared to older models) is so attractive that I often forget it’s a tracker not jewelry. I blindly ordered the brushed silver color and had no regrets after seeing it in real life when it arrived. It’s matte with a variable sheen as lighting conditions change. In indirect light it’s muted otherwise it does have a touch of shine. If you want something more subdued Stealth is a great option. I think either of these colors more attractive than the standard black and silver colors and worth the upcharge considering the ring will be worn almost 24/7. But that’s obviously a personal choice. By the way, the fit of my size 10 ring is just a touch looser than the equivalent test ring in the Aura Ring 4 fit kit. I can manually twist it around on my finger, but it doesn’t turn by itself. If you want a proper fit spend a day with the fit kit’s “dummy” ring. Oura says battery life is about a week. I don’t know the use case to get that performance. My ring’s battery consumption has been about 20% a day which would come to a 5 day lifespan. I charge mine daily while in the shower. A USB-C charger is included. I’m surprised it’s not Qi wireless as the Oura Ring 4’s competitors offer. Hopefully Oura will develop one as an accessory. I feel the ring’s charger should be as travel-friendly and convenient as the ring itself. FINAL WORDS Bottomline here is there are many reasons to buy the Oura 4. It’s great for people who don’t like smart watches, but also for people who do wear them. It seems counter intuitive maybe, but the Oura 4 and a smart watch really enhance each other plus it’s never bad to have multiple data sources to compare. But most of all Oura 4 ring is an outstanding and comfortable sleep tracker. The app is intuitive and does a magnificent job at actually teaching you about your health rather than leaving you to figure it all out, and isn’t that really the reason to have a health tracker in the first place?

    I’ve been using the Oura Ring for about two months now and it has become one of those things I check every morning without even thinking about it. The biggest value for me has been sleep tracking. The data feels detailed without being overwhelming. I like seeing not just how long I slept, but how my sleep quality changes depending on when I go to bed, if I drink alcohol, or if I work out late. It made me more aware of small habits that affect how rested I feel. The readiness and activity scores are also helpful. I don’t follow them blindly, but they’re a good reality check. There were days I felt fine but the ring showed poor recovery, and later I noticed I actually did feel more tired than I thought. Over time I’ve started pacing workouts better and taking rest days more seriously. Comfort-wise, I was worried about wearing a ring 24/7, but it’s been surprisingly easy. I barely notice it while sleeping or working. The battery life has been solid too. I usually charge it about once every 5 to 6 days. The app is clean and easy to use, and the trends over time are what really make it useful. It’s not just numbers, it’s patterns, and that’s what helped me change a few habits. It’s not perfect. The subscription model is a downside, and sometimes the activity tracking isn’t as detailed as a full fitness watch. But for what it’s designed for, recovery, sleep, and general wellness, it does a really good job. Overall, I’m glad I bought it. It’s helped me be more intentional about sleep and recovery, and after two months I feel like I’m getting real value from it.
